Muslims and Christians on Natural Law

Zealots at the Gate

Are there universal moral laws that bind all humanity? Are some things just right and wrong? In a polarized world, can we hope to agree on moral issues? Christians and Muslims have long histories of discussing the existence of a “natural law.” But where do they differ? Join us for a fascinating discussion of these and many other issues as we meet with two experts on natural law, Micah Watson of Calvin University and Anver Emon of the University of Toronto.
